
Abstract The influence of process parameters of WEDM (wire electro discharge machining) on MRR of EN47 spring steel is examined in the present study. Taguchi methodology along with L27 orthogonal array is used to optimize the MRR by considering four process parameters i.e. Pulse-on time (Ton), Pulse-off time (Toff), Wire feed (WF)and gap voltage (V). The optimality (Ton3Toff1WF2V1) of the system for maximized MRR is determined in the present investigation. This study also describes significance and interactions of the process parameters by analysis of variance (ANOVA) method. The improvement in MRR at optimal condition compared to initial condition is 26%.
